Average Salary Range of a Business Systems Analyst
As a Business Systems Analyst, your salary can vary greatly depending on your experience, the type of organization you work for, and the specific role you play within the organization. Generally speaking, entry-level Business Systems Analysts can expect to earn between $50,000 and $60,000 per year. With experience, you can expect your salary to increase to between $65,000 and $75,000 per year.
At the mid-level, salaries can range from $80,000 to $95,000 per year. Experienced Business Systems Analysts may earn up to $120,000 per year or more, depending on the size of the organization and the projects they are involved in.
Salaries can also vary depending on the industry you work in. For example, Business Systems Analysts in the banking, finance, and insurance industries typically earn higher salaries than those in other industries.
In addition to salary, most Business Systems Analysts also receive bonuses, stock options, and other benefits such as health insurance, retirement plans, and vacation time. Bonuses can increase your base salary by as much as 10-20%.
